Coral Bay Trip Report: Days 2 & 3

We were up with the sun. Being in an Eastern facing bedroom with no curtains will do that!
We spent most mornings being very lazy. 2 pots of coffee, leisurely breakfast, reading, etc.
Our traveling companions had plans to meet friends at Maho and we did as well so we all packed up and headed out sometime around noon.
It was lovely for a few minutes, our friends arrived, and it started to rain. We stuck it out for a while but gave in and headed back to Coral Bay.
We had plans with Forum friends that evening so I made an appetizer and we decided to run over to Shipwreck to have a drink and meet Pat. Pat wasn’t there so we had a drink and an order of Conch Frittters and headed over to our friend’s villa, Periwinkle Cottage.
We got a bit lost, but eventually found it. It is a great villa and we were so happy to get together with Bev, Pia(Dianne), Betty(Beth), and their husbands. We laughed a lot, danced a bunch, and had a really great time.
Day 3
Monday morning was typically lazy. We stopped and rented snorkel gear at Crabby’s and headed to Francis. The weather was perfect. Someone called out Manta and I ran with my gear into the water. I swam and swam and swam and saw nothing!
We hung around until we were hungry and headed into Cruz Bay to have lunch at Sun Dog. Our lunch was delicious but service was just, eh. We went to Starfish to pick up a few more things we needed and then headed back to Coral Bay.
There may have been a nap involved or just reading or both.
Dinner was grilled chicken and zucchini and salad at the villa followed by cigars on the pool deck.
It was an early night for us, Palm Tree Charters in the AM!
